Food is high quality and service is great. Portions are just right. They serve a variety of eggs dishes, waffles, pancakes, crepes, oatmeal, fruit, sides, and drinks. Restaurant is bright, clean, and airy with good views of the main street. I liked everything I've eaten here.

Decide to take a walk in the afternoon in the historic Leesburg on the Juneteenth holiday. We checked a few cafes but some were already closed due to holiday. Finally ended up at Georgetown cafe and bakery. It’s a historic downtown street and nice clean cafe plus a separate section with bar and on top level a hotel. Menu serves bf, lunch and dinner plus coffee, deserts and Icream. We went late afternoon so I opted for coffee and cake while other for light meal. It rained/thunderstorm so we stayed there till it was nice to walk in the light rain. Enjoyed the walk in the rain. If you are in historic Leesburg try it 😉
